Make payments with your phone using Google Pay

Make fast and secure payments by adding your bank card to Google Wallet on your phone in just a few easy steps.

Step 1 of 5
Open our mobile banking app and tap on "Cards"
Select the debit or prepaid card you want to link to Google Pay, then tap on “Add to Google Wallet”.

Step 2 of 5
You’ll be directed to the Google Pay main screen
Tap on "Add to Wallet". Your name and card number will be filled in automatically. You’ll then be taken to the terms and conditions screen.

Step 3 of 5
Review the terms and conditions
Then, tap on "Accept" to add your card to Google Wallet.

Step 4 of 5
Your card was added to Google Wallet successfully
Tap on "X" in the top left corner to go back to our app.

Step 5 of 5
You’re all set!
You can start making easy and secure payments using your phone anywhere you see the contactless payment symbol. You'll know that your card is ready when you see the “Added to Google Wallet” message in the app.
